Some strategies to manage addictive activities and prevent negative impacts include setting boundaries, seeking support from friends or professionals, practicing self-care and stress management techniques, finding healthy alternatives, and creating a structured routine. It's important to recognize triggers and develop coping mechanisms to avoid relapse.

Who of the enlightenment thinkers would agree with people are naturally good but bad governments can corrupt them?

Jean-Jacques Rousseau would agree with this perspective. He believed that humans are naturally good and free, but corrupt governments can lead to inequality and oppression, negatively impacting individuals' inherent goodness.


How are veal calves raised in boxes and what impact does this method have on their welfare and development?

Veal calves are raised in small crates or boxes to limit their movement and muscle development. This method can lead to physical discomfort, stress, and restricted social interaction, negatively impacting their welfare and overall development.


How does consuming chocolate before bed affect the quality of your sleep?

Consuming chocolate before bed can negatively affect the quality of your sleep due to its caffeine content, which can disrupt your sleep cycle and make it harder to fall asleep. Additionally, chocolate contains theobromine, a stimulant that can increase heart rate and alertness, further impacting your ability to get a restful night's sleep. It is recommended to avoid consuming chocolate close to bedtime to promote better sleep quality.

How does somatic anxiety affect performance?

Somatic anxiety, which involves physical symptoms such as increased heart rate or sweating, can negatively affect performance by distracting individuals and impairing their focus. It may also lead to a decrease in fine motor control and coordination, impacting skills requiring precision. Managing somatic anxiety through relaxation techniques or mindfulness strategies can help mitigate its effects on performance.

What happens to sperm production as the temperature is increased?

Increased temperature can negatively affect sperm production because the testes require a cooler temperature to produce healthy sperm cells. Higher temperatures can lead to decreased sperm quality and quantity, ultimately impacting male fertility. It is recommended to avoid activities such as hot baths, saunas, or tight underwear that can elevate scrotal temperature.


What The wearing of surface soil by water and wind is known?

The wearing away of surface soil by water and wind is known as erosion. This natural process can lead to the loss of fertile topsoil, negatively impacting agriculture and natural ecosystems. Erosion can be accelerated by human activities such as deforestation, overgrazing, and improper land use practices. Effective soil conservation techniques are essential to mitigate its effects.
